Sans Normal Egmav 6 is a light, normal width, low contrast, italic, normal x-height font.

This font presents a clean, oblique sans with smooth, rounded curves and a largely monolinear stroke feel. Letterforms are built from simple geometric arcs and straight segments, with open apertures and soft terminals that avoid sharp endings. The slant is consistent across capitals, lowercase, and figures, creating an even forward rhythm and a light, uncluttered texture. Proportions are balanced and readable, with clear differentiation between similar shapes and a restrained, contemporary construction overall.

It suits editorial layouts, contemporary branding, and interface typography where a clean italic voice is needed for emphasis or a refined tone. The consistent rhythm and open shapes work well for short paragraphs, product messaging, and headlines that benefit from a sleek, forward-leaning texture.

The overall tone is modern and understated, leaning toward an elegant, editorial feel without becoming decorative. Its gentle slant adds motion and sophistication while the rounded construction keeps it approachable and calm. The result reads as polished and refined rather than loud or playful.

The design appears intended as a modern italic companion with a minimal, geometric sensibility—providing a smooth, readable slant for emphasis while maintaining a clean, contemporary neutrality. Its rounded construction and restrained detailing suggest a focus on clarity and versatility across display and text applications.

The sample text shows a smooth, continuous flow in longer lines, with counters staying open and letter spacing remaining steady, which helps maintain clarity at text sizes. Numerals follow the same oblique, rounded logic as the letters, supporting a cohesive typographic color in mixed content.
